    Hello

    I have some strange behaviour with my menu.

    When linking from my landing page to one of the project pages, The menu will auto-hide leaving the last little bit showing. Not the end of the world but not ideal either.

    When I refresh the page, then it works as it should.

    I have a feeling that this may be caused by me hiding the menu on the landing page using:
    .slug-landing-page .primary{ display:none; }

    Any ideas how I can fix it?

        I commented out this line:

        //.slug-landing-page .primary{ display:none; }

        It solved the issue and the menus behave as desired.

        But, that would leave me with the menu showing on my front page, which I had aimed to avoid.

        Is that the compromise, or is there a work around?
